Apex Lending Loan Requirements

Before we show you exactly how to apply for Apex lending loan easily, we’ll like you to first explore the Apex lending loan requirements. 

Without meeting these loan requirements your loan may not stand the chance to get approved.

What are the Apex lending loan requirements and eligibility criteria borrowers must meet?

Below is everything you need to know:

Age: You must be between 18 and 65 years old.

BVN (Bank Verification Number): This is a crucial part of the application process as it helps verify your identity.

Source of Income: You need to demonstrate a reliable source of income.

Bank Account: An active bank account is necessary for loan disbursement.

Apex Lending Loan Interest Rate

Understanding the interest rates of a loan is crucial before making a commitment. Here’s a breakdown of Apex Lending’s interest rates:

Loan Range: You can borrow from N10,000 to N500,000.

Tenure: Loan terms range from 91 to 180 days.

Annual Percentage Rate (APR): The APR usually falls between 10% and 35%.

For instance, if you borrow N100,000 for 365 days with an interest rate of 20%, your total interest would amount to N20,000, resulting in a repayment amount of N120,000.

How To Apply For Apex Lending Loan App Loan

Applying for a loan with Apex Lending is a fast and easy process specifically designed for your convenience. Below is the step by step guide on how to get a loan from apex lending loan app.

Download the App: Start by downloading the Apex Lending app from reputable app stores like Google Play Store or Apple App Store

Beware of unofficial app stores to protect your data and security.

Create Apex Lending Account: After installation, create an account within the app.

Provide Personal Information: Fill in the required personal information and complete the loan application form.

Wait for Approval: Once your application is submitted, wait for approval. 

Apex Lending prides itself on fast processing times, so you’ll receive a quick response.

Apex Lending Loan App Review: Is Apex Lending Legit?

Is Apex lending legit? 

This is a trending question about Apex lending loan app.

We all know that legitimacy is a significant concern when dealing with financial institutions. 

Apex Lending’s presence on Google Play Store with over 100,000 downloads and 1000+ reviews with an average rating of 4.0 stars suggests that they are legitimate.

The company reassures its customers that they take data privacy and security seriously. 

They adhere to all relevant data protection laws and implement robust security measures to safeguard customer information.

Are There Fake Loans?

Yes, there are fake loan offers and scams. Always be cautious when dealing with lenders, especially if they ask for upfront fees or personal information without a legitimate reason. 

Verify the legitimacy of the lender before proceeding.

How to Catch a Loan Scammer?

To catch a loan scammer, look out for red flags such as requests for upfront fees, unsolicited loan offers, and unprofessional communication. 

Research the lender’s reputation, check for contact information, and report suspicious activity to relevant authorities.
